TCP/IP命令详解:ping, ipconfig等网络诊断工具

版权申诉
5星 · 超过95%的资源 1 下载量 40 浏览量 更新于2024-07-03 收藏 29KB DOCX 举报
"2014计算机网络上机大作业报告,主要涵盖了使用常见的TCP/IP命令,如ping、ipconfig、tracert、netstat、route、nslookup和arp等,用于网络诊断和分析。报告中详细介绍了ping命令的用途、参数及实例,展示了如何通过这些命令检查网络连接和速度。" 在计算机网络中,了解和掌握基本的TCP/IP命令对于网络故障排查和性能监控至关重要。这份上机大作业主要涉及以下几个关键知识点: 1. **ping命令**: - **作用**:ping是一个诊断工具,用于检查网络连接和网络延迟,通过发送ICMP(Internet Control Message Protocol)回显请求报文并接收回显应答来实现。 - **主要参数**: - `-t`:持续发送ping请求,直到用户中断。 - `-a`:将目标IP地址转换为主机名。 - `-n count`:指定发送的ping请求次数。 - `-l size`:设置发送的数据包大小。 - `-f`:设置不分段标志,适用于IPv4。 - `-i TTL`:设置Time To Live值。 - **实例**:`ping www.baidu.com -t`,将持续ping百度的服务器直到中断。 2. **其他TCP/IP命令**: - **ipconfig**:显示网络接口的配置信息,包括IP地址、子网掩码和默认网关。 - **tracert**(traceroute):追踪数据包从源到目的地的路径,通过记录经过的每个路由器的IP地址,用于诊断网络路由问题。 - **netstat**:显示网络连接、路由表、接口统计等信息,帮助理解网络状态。 - **route**:用于查看和修改网络路由表,管理网络路由。 - **nslookup**:查询DNS记录,获取域名对应的IP地址或反之。 - **arp**:地址解析协议,用于将IP地址转换为物理MAC地址,是局域网通信的关键。 3. **命令参数的使用**:报告中提到,可以通过在命令后添加`?`来查看命令的详细使用方法和参数,例如`ping/?`。 4. **网络诊断实践**:学生需要使用这些命令针对不同的网络环境进行测试,如ping不同网站,记录响应时间和网络状况,这有助于理解和应用网络诊断技巧。 5. **网络层与IP协议**:这些命令的操作涉及到网络层的IP协议,包括IP地址、TTL、分片、路由选择等概念。 这份上机作业旨在让学生深入理解TCP/IP协议栈的基础操作,提高网络问题的解决能力。通过实际操作,学生可以学习到如何利用这些命令来检测网络连接质量,排查网络故障,以及优化网络性能。